|
|
0fe96bc864
|
stats: remove the lower bound of auto analyze ratio (#13995)
|
2019-12-10 16:52:25 +08:00 |
|
|
|
7de620055d
|
expression: support expression reverse evaluation framework (#13738)
|
2019-12-05 11:50:09 +08:00 |
|
|
|
7b09a11f17
|
planner,stats: don't re-calculate the index's ranges (#12856)
|
2019-12-04 17:19:48 +08:00 |
|
|
|
5a589c9994
|
planner: consider disk cost in hashJoin (#13246)
|
2019-12-03 13:43:19 +08:00 |
|
|
|
230b0379cc
|
statistics: refactor the code (#13788)
|
2019-12-02 10:53:22 +08:00 |
|
|
|
b0e8e0764d
|
*: fix staticcheck errors in folder statistics (#13776)
|
2019-11-28 12:31:21 +08:00 |
|
|
|
e979cff6bb
|
planner: add column mapping in explain result (#13640)
|
2019-11-27 16:39:19 +08:00 |
|
|
|
518692c14c
|
bindinfo: support evolve plan (#13465)
|
2019-11-22 17:09:37 +08:00 |
|
|
|
876da07be5
|
stats: fix data race when updating stats cache (#13647)
|
2019-11-22 15:28:37 +08:00 |
|
|
|
4afbf001ea
|
stats: fix merge cm sketch panic (#13391)
|
2019-11-12 16:44:59 +08:00 |
|
|
|
5069939d74
|
stats: specially handle unqiue key when estimate (#13354)
|
2019-11-11 17:52:30 +08:00 |
|
|
|
5737729493
|
stats: fix panic when fast analyze on empty table (#13284)
|
2019-11-08 19:14:53 +08:00 |
|
|
|
f9be8ebf85
|
*: make log_level working for gotest (#13258)
|
2019-11-08 14:44:39 +08:00 |
|
|
|
26174f11b5
|
*: disable batch DMLs by default (#13081)
|
2019-11-07 19:59:15 +08:00 |
|
|
|
538077ff75
|
*: rename Arrow to Chunk (#13060)
|
2019-11-06 14:51:10 +08:00 |
|
|
|
6fd74f3e4c
|
planner: support cost model for tiflash table scan (#12868)
|
2019-10-29 16:05:51 +08:00 |
|
|
|
36f0f37b40
|
expression, planner: remove some fields from `expression.Colum… (#12573)
|
2019-10-29 15:48:26 +08:00 |
|
|
|
2175bdd956
|
stats: fix shallow copy bugs (#12691)
|
2019-10-18 15:35:19 +08:00 |
|
|
|
7ffa4500e6
|
planner: support a hint to read from tiflash in planner (#12479)
|
2019-10-11 16:36:35 +08:00 |
|
|
|
510a851ce4
|
build: make errcheck works correctly (#12381)
|
2019-09-26 19:28:01 +08:00 |
|
|
|
e2b1f7eff8
|
expression: change the String() method of expression.Column (#12089)
|
2019-09-16 14:30:22 +08:00 |
|
|
|
440bb748a6
|
stats: do not split excluded lower value ranges (#12009)
|
2019-09-11 17:02:45 +08:00 |
|
|
|
1ef81a8620
|
*: replace word error in warning, info, debug logs (#12050)
|
2019-09-09 18:51:12 +08:00 |
|
|
|
3fdfe2e370
|
stats: support display invalid key in stats buckets (#12064)
|
2019-09-09 17:59:11 +08:00 |
|
|
|
073ab9b6a3
|
*: refactor RestrictedSQLExecutor (#11904)
|
2019-08-28 19:17:19 +08:00 |
|
|
|
ab8346e911
|
stats: limit the number of top-n items (#11906)
|
2019-08-28 17:23:08 +08:00 |
|
|
|
adb3071c90
|
*: refine the attribute definition of types.Time and types.Dur… (#11672)
|
2019-08-14 11:30:40 +08:00 |
|
|
|
6d51ad33fd
|
*: Optimize struct memory usage by adjust field order (#11629)
|
2019-08-13 17:20:53 +08:00 |
|
|
|
d51a3e067e
|
planner: use HistColl containing all columns for row width estimation (#11689)
|
2019-08-09 17:00:33 +08:00 |
|
|
|
fe038642e5
|
*: refactor cost model formulas and constants (#10581)
|
2019-08-07 17:44:09 +08:00 |
|
|
|
6dbc8cf651
|
statistics: the overflow check is not correct in `0-Math.MinIn… (#11611)
|
2019-08-05 16:46:31 +08:00 |
|
|
|
03bb8d7818
|
stats: convert small range to points in selectivity (#11524)
|
2019-08-05 10:45:51 +08:00 |
|
|
|
b17848b880
|
stats: fix estimation for time equal conditions (#11511)
|
2019-07-29 19:56:50 +08:00 |
|
|
|
0668cae665
|
executor, stats: extract topn from cm sketch (#11409)
|
2019-07-29 19:05:19 +08:00 |
|
|
|
af15f725b5
|
stats: handle feedback updates for topn items (#11434)
|
2019-07-29 17:21:08 +08:00 |
|
|
|
bd419c8fdb
|
stats: fix panic when dump pseudo columns (#11430)
|
2019-07-26 14:43:20 +08:00 |
|
|
|
abbca5375e
|
*: add trace support for subquery (#11182)
Test pass, auto merge by Bot
|
2019-07-24 19:03:47 +08:00 |
|
|
|
9b824457c1
|
*: improve column size calculation of statistics (#11091)
|
2019-07-15 13:05:54 +08:00 |
|
|
|
0d563f1e2d
|
stats: fix unstable test (#10953)
|
2019-06-27 13:51:16 +08:00 |
|
|
|
d244723a5e
|
executor: remove unused structure RecordBatch (#10891)
|
2019-06-26 15:26:16 +08:00 |
|
|
|
b26cb0d93c
|
stats: fix the index cm sketch for fast analyze (#10839)
|
2019-06-22 12:55:14 +08:00 |
|
|
|
c8d1ff7ca6
|
*: replace 'logutil.Logger(context.Background())' with 'logutil.BgLogger()' (#10866)
|
2019-06-21 19:13:31 +08:00 |
|
|
|
8c81e434db
|
stats: correct fast analyze stats caclulation (#10766)
|
2019-06-20 14:01:55 +08:00 |
|
|
|
2b611274e3
|
domain: load stats when stats lease is 0 (#10771)
|
2019-06-13 15:28:56 +08:00 |
|
|
|
3f4f3d0bd9
|
stats: improve code coverage (#10606)
|
2019-06-12 13:34:41 +08:00 |
|
|
|
8046775b6d
|
stats: adjust datum type when using the index query feedback (#10614)
|
2019-06-10 16:25:23 +08:00 |
|
|
|
89bfed305c
|
executor, stats: fix fast analyze bugs (#10680)
|
2019-06-04 12:32:41 +08:00 |
|
|
|
183648f44f
|
statistics: support dump/load correlation of histogram (#10573)
|
2019-05-23 11:24:44 +08:00 |
|
|
|
380eb2c540
|
stats: merge non-overlapped feedback when update bucket count (#10476)
|
2019-05-22 16:04:42 +08:00 |
|
|
|
7d7c146786
|
*: fix bug when unsigned histogram meets signed ranges in feedback (#10415)
|
2019-05-14 15:49:02 +08:00 |
|